Comparison review

Motorola Moto G5 Plus is a little bit better than Samsung Galaxy S III, getting a score of 74.6 against 72.9. Even though Motorola Moto G5 Plus is noticeably newer than the Samsung Galaxy S III, it is somewhat heavier and somewhat thicker. The Motorola Moto G5 Plus and the Samsung Galaxy S III both feature very similar processing units, because although the Samsung Galaxy S III has 2 GB lesser RAM memory and 4 lesser and slower cores, it also counts with an extra graphics co-processor.

The Galaxy S III counts with a little bit better looking display than Moto G5 Plus, although it has a quite smaller display, a way worse display pixels density and a lot lower resolution of 1280 x 720 pixels. The Moto G5 Plus counts with a superior camera than Galaxy S III, because it has a bigger back-facing camera sensor shooting better quality pictures and videos, a way better (4K) video resolution, a way better 12 mega pixels resolution back-facing camera and a much larger diafragm aperture for better photos in low light environments.

Moto G5 Plus has a much better memory capacity to store more games and applications than Galaxy S III, because it has an external memory card slot that supports up to 128 GB and 64 GB internal memory. The Motorola Moto G5 Plus has a superior battery performance than Galaxy S III, because it has a 3000mAh battery size against 2100mAh.

The Moto G5 Plus costs a little more money than Samsung Galaxy S III, but it's still a good choice, as you can get a better phone for that extra money.
